Step 1 - GP takes place & voting opens
Step 2 - Everybody votes according to these rules:

* You can give a driver either three, two or one point. (Or zero, which is default.)

* You can distribute no more than ten points (but less if you want to).

* You need to vote for at least two drivers.


If I feel you are simply voting for the fav driver each time I'll put you on the blacklist for a while. (I won't be voting myself, to make it fairer) Also not arguing over somebody elses votes or again on the blacklist you go. Posts should be along the lines of:

...3 points: the driver/s you think did the best job during the weekend
...2 points: the next best ones
...1 point: the ones after that

Make it clear which Schumacher brother you mean. Don't use the abbreviation JV, as it can mean both Jacques Villeneuve and Jos Verstappen, and neither one of them is driving right now anyway.

Step 3- Voting will close in about a week

Step 4 - I'll add up the total number of votes. This will produce a 'race result'. Should drivers have the same voting score then I will split them by who has had the most Top Votes. If that fails then in reversed race result order.

Step 5 - The drivers will then be awarded championship points on a 10-8-6-5-4-3-2-1 system.

10 points? that will sure help some. Let's see:
3 points There's two drivers who excell in this race: they really went over what people expected. Barrichello, Flawless on the race, daring and saving the tires when needed. And Coulthard. He did extremelly well with a new team. His helmet is now awful, but his racing skills are great.

2 points To Trulli Great weekend, a promisse of a battle of italians in the coming races.

One Point To Fisichella, of course. Lucky on saturday, perfect on sunday; and to Massa, who did a great race to someone who started on the last row.


Quality: many, many changes, many promisses, and almost nothing different to show. We see not a increase of overtakings, no tires destroyed in the end, no fundamental strategies differences. The weekend deserves a 5

Satisfaction: I'd give it a 7, congratulations to Fisico.
